✨Meet the team - Karen ✨

For me, therapy starts with the therapeutic relationship. I believe that feeling heard, understood and able to be yourself is fundamental to meaningful therapeutic work.

I work collaboratively with clients, helping them identify what they want to change and setting realistic, meaningful goals to work towards together.

My approach is grounded in Cognitive Behavioural Therapy (CBT). Together, we explore the thoughts, beliefs and patterns that may be contributing to distress, while also looking at behaviours that might be keeping difficulties going. From there, we work towards practical changes, building new ways of thinking and behaving that can make a real difference in everyday life.

One of Insula Wellbeing’s core values that particularly resonates with me is honest guidance. Therapy isn’t about simply telling someone what they want to hear or saying that everything is going to be fine. I believe in being open and honest, while always approaching difficult conversations with compassion, respect and understanding.

I work with a wide range of difficulties, including:

• Anxiety
• Depression and low mood
• Relationship difficulties
• Grief and loss
• Low self-esteem
• Assertiveness and confidence
• Stress and difficulties with coping
• Other challenges affecting emotional wellbeing

I am also an approved provider with AXA Health, Aviva, WPA and H3.

Outside of work, I enjoy keeping active through running and walking, spending time with family, enjoying good food, whether that’s at home or trying somewhere new and I particularly love trips up to the North Coast. 🌊

I feel privileged to be able to support people through difficult periods in their lives, and I believe that therapy works best when we work with each other, rather than me simply telling you what to do.

Some mornings, the to-do list feels louder than anything else.

This morning, I really didn't feel like stepping away. There are emails to answer, calls to return, and more jobs than hours in the day. Walking the dog felt like another thing taking up time.

But sometimes, the most productive thing we can do is step away.

As I watched this little one racing across the beach, I was reminded that dogs don't worry about tomorrow's meetings or yesterday's mistakes. They instinctively know how to be present. They explore, they breathe, they run, they rest.

There's something we can learn from that.

Stepping away isn't avoiding life. It's giving your mind and body the space they need to reset so you can return with more clarity, energy and perspective.

If you've been telling yourself you're "too busy" to pause today, perhaps that's the very sign that you need to.
